Active arrays a major reason for the large size and power requirements of a conventional phased array radar is the need to overcome the loss in their rf signal between the bulk transmitter and the antenna, and between the antenna and the receiver. Phased array radars are considerably more complex than the typical reflector dish antenna in widespread use today. Active electronically scanned array aesa radar an active electronically scanned array aesa, is a type of phased array radar whose transmitter and receiver functions are composed of numerous small solidstate transmitreceive tr modules. An active electronically scanned array aesa is a type of phased array antenna, which is a computercontrolled array antenna in which the beam of radio waves can be electronically steered to point in different directions without moving the antenna. Solid state array radar example pave paws first allsolidstate array radar uhf band 1800 active transceiver tr modules, 340 w of peak power each advantages electronic beam agility low maintenance no moving parts graceful degradation disadvantages higher cost per watt transmit and receive modules. The phased array is a directive antenna made up of individual antennas, or radiatingelements, which generate a radiation pattern whose shape and direction, is determined by therelative phases and amplitudes of the currents at the individual elements. The frequency scanning array is a special case of the phased array antenna, in which the beam steering is controlled by the transmitters frequency without use of any phase shifter. The uttam is an advanced active phased array radar apar system being developed by electronics and radar development establishment lrde for the hal tejas and other combat aircraft of indian air force.
